Bookings for the Nissan Magnite facelift are now open, with launch on October 4th

Nissan India has opened bookings for the upcoming Magnite facelift. While the updated avatar of the sub-4 meter compact SUV will be launched on October 4, deliveries will begin a day later on October 5.

The Nissan Magnite facelift is expected to get a new face with a redesigned grille and fresh headlights. The L-shaped DRLs are expected to be adopted. At the rear you can see new LED taillights. We also expect a new set of alloys for the vehicle.

Nissan has already tested the interior of the Magnite facelift. There is a new two-color layout. However, the center console appears to have been carried over from the pre-facelift model. The updated model will feature touchscreen infotainment, automatic climate control, digital instrument console and multifunction steering wheel.

The carmaker has claimed that the Nissan Magnite will get a facelift
will have more than 20 premium and industry-leading features. There will be a new air purifier that can turn 400 AQI into 30 AQI in just 20 minutes. There will also be over 55 active and passive safety features.

We await the Magnite facelift same drive options as before. There are two engine options: the 1.0-litre naturally aspirated petrol B4D (72 PS and 96 Nm) and the 1.0-litre turbo petrol HRAO (100 PS and 160 Nm/152 Nm). The B4D 1.0 liter unit has 5-speed MT and 5-speed AMT options while the HRAO 1.0 liter unit gets 5-speed MT and CVT options.

While the previous model is priced between Rs 6 lakh and Rs 11.11 lakh (ex-showroom), we expect the Nissan Magnite facelift to be priced between Rs 6.15 lakh and Rs 11.30 lakh (ex-showroom).

The Nissan Magnite facelift will take on the Maruti Suzuki Fronx, Renault Kiger, Hyundai Exter and Tata Punch.
